Last week a parent complained about a victory pose Tracer, one of the few female characters who will be present in Overwatch when it launches on PlayStation 4, Xbox One and PC this coming May 24, 2016.
The pose was called “Over the Shoulder” and showed Tracer on his back holding his two weapons while revealing his rear in a sensual way. After criticism and controversy, the company decided to quickly remove this pose and announce that they would replace it with another. When it was accused that the original pose branded Tracer as “just another ___ symbol”, director Jeff Kaplan commented that “we actually have an alternate pose that we love and feel like it speaks more to Tracer’s character.”
